Output ad34db3aa03c544426859cf6e7c5fd601269ec7e687b0e729fa8e7a6233129d8:6

value
405159712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cae01e1ccb0d7e90ee4bebd07235eb2e20dd672 OP_EQUAL
address
3Qj4f8N5BfXKtBKxx9M8ZNtbzCCfx7GSE8
transaction
ad34db3aa03c544426859cf6e7c5fd601269ec7e687b0e729fa8e7a6233129d8
spent
true